AGING PROGRAMS
ADULT PROGRAMS
In-Home Supportive Services (IHSS)
The IHSS program provides personal and domestic services for aged, disabled adult and disabled
children, which enable them to remain safely in their own homes and prevent or delay placement.
The
program provides services aimed at health and safety that are performed by a care provider.
A wide
variety of basic services includes domestic assistance such as house cleaning, meal preparation, laundry,
shopping, personal care (feeding and bathing), transportation, protective supervision and certain par-
amedical services ordered by a physician.
Adult Protective Services (APS)
Components of the APS program include investigating reports of potential elder and dependent adult
abuse and neglect, developing a service plan, counseling and referral to community resources, and
monitoring the progress of the customer. The toll free hotline number is 1-877-565-2020 and is
available 24 hours a day, 7 days a week.
Senior Supportive Services
Includes programs for seniors (age 60 and over) to provide links to services that allow the aging
population to remain safely in homes, including adult day care, assisted transportation, legal services,
home safety devices, and case management services.
Senior Nutrition Program
Provides seniors (age 60 and over) with nutritious meals in congregate settings and home delivered
meals for home-bound seniors around the County.
Nutrition and education counseling is provided at
nutrition sites, along with an opportunity to enjoy companionship and other activities. A suggested
donation amount is posted at each site; seniors may donate confidentially and voluntarily. Seniors can
call 1-800-510-2020 to learn more about the nutrition program and the site nearest their location.
Senior Information and Assistance (SIA)
Provides information and assistance to help senior citizens solve problems and learn about
opportunities, services, and community activities.
The program provides assistance and advocacy by
making contact with various organizations that provide needed services.
Follow-up and evaluations are
provided to ensure the senior is receiving appropriate services.
Individuals can be connected to the SIA office nearest to their location by calling 1-800-510-2020.
SIA offices are open Monday through Friday.
